5. Platform accessibility
Platform accessibility, in the context of the specified YouTube channel, refers to the ease with which diverse users, including those with disabilities, can access and interact with its content. The accessibility of video content is crucial, and it directly affects the potential reach and impact of the educational application reviews. For example, videos lacking closed captions or transcripts are inaccessible to individuals who are deaf or hard of hearing, thereby limiting their ability to benefit from the reviews. Similarly, poor video and audio quality can hinder comprehension for users with visual or auditory impairments. The importance of platform accessibility is underscored by legal and ethical considerations, as well as the desire to promote inclusive educational opportunities.
The practical implications of prioritizing accessibility involve specific design and production choices. Implementing accurate closed captions, providing transcripts for all videos, ensuring sufficient color contrast in visual elements, and using clear and concise language are essential steps. Furthermore, structuring content logically and providing alternative text descriptions for images enhances usability for individuals using assistive technologies. For instance, a screen reader user relies on alternative text descriptions to understand the content of images, making this practice essential for ensuring equal access to information. Adhering to accessibility standards, such as the Web Content Accessibility Guidelines (WCAG), serves as a framework for achieving optimal platform accessibility.

Strategic Integration of Educational Applications
The following guidelines are designed to promote effective and pedagogically sound integration of educational applications. These are critical considerations when incorporating technology into the learning environment.
Tip 1: Align Application Selection with Learning Objectives. The chosen application must directly support specific learning goals and curriculum standards. Avoid selecting applications solely based on novelty or perceived engagement without a clear link to intended learning outcomes. For example, an application designed for fraction practice should align with established mathematics standards for the relevant grade level.
Tip 2: Evaluate Applications Based on Pedagogical Soundness. Consider the underlying pedagogical principles of the application. Determine whether it promotes active learning, provides opportunities for feedback, and supports differentiation. An application that merely presents information passively is less effective than one that encourages interaction and problem-solving.
Tip 3: Prioritize User-Friendliness and Accessibility. The application should be intuitive and easy to navigate for both educators and students. Attention must be paid to accessibility features, ensuring that the application is usable by individuals with disabilities. Complicated interfaces or lack of accessibility features can hinder learning and create frustration.
Tip 4: Provide Adequate Training and Support. Educators require sufficient training and ongoing support to effectively integrate new applications into their teaching practices. This may involve professional development workshops, online tutorials, or peer mentoring. A lack of training can lead to underutilization or misuse of the application.
Tip 5: Integrate Applications Strategically, Not as a Replacement for Effective Teaching. Educational applications should be viewed as tools to enhance, not replace, sound pedagogical practices. Technology should complement and support effective teaching strategies, not serve as a substitute for them. Effective technology integration requires careful planning and thoughtful implementation.
Tip 6: Regularly Assess the Effectiveness of Application Integration. Continuously monitor and evaluate the impact of the application on student learning. Collect data on student engagement, learning outcomes, and user satisfaction. This information should be used to refine implementation strategies and make informed decisions about future application selections. Data-driven decision-making is crucial for optimizing the use of educational technology.
Strategic integration of educational applications demands careful planning, thoughtful selection, and ongoing evaluation. By adhering to these guidelines, educators can maximize the potential of technology to enhance learning outcomes.
